Trump’s government is serious: Anyone who studies at a university in the United States as a Chinese will have to worry about the residence permit – and those who intend to do this in the future may have to change their plans.
The US government wants to withdraw the visa in the United States and tighten the rules for future applicants from the People’s Republic. It was initially unclear how many students would be affected by the withdrawal of the residence permit – and to what extent there could be exceptional rules. Foreign Minister Marco Rubio just said that his authority would work with the Ministry of Homeland, “to appreciate Chinese students, including those with connections to the Communist Party or in Critical Studies”.
In addition, according to the short message from two sentences, the visa criteria for all applicants from China and Hong Kong will be revised, which will be subjected to a sharper test in the future. At the same time, Rubio also expressed – even more tightly – on the platform X.
Tension -charged bilateral relationships
The already significant tensions between China and the United States have tightened again in January since the new US President Donald Trump took place. The two largest economies struggle for influence on political, economic and military level – and currently have an aggressive trade dispute, the consequences of which burden the global economy.
According to the Institute of International Education (IIe), around 277,000 Chinese students were enrolled at US universities in the academic year 2023/2024. China thus put the second largest group of international students to India. Foreign students are an important source of income for many US universities-they usually pay significantly higher tuition fees than local students.
Harder line also with other nationalities
US media had recently reported that the US government wants to check prospective foreign students and participants from exchange programs more in the future. The Foreign Ministry had instructed US messages and consulates worldwide not to award new appointments for corresponding visa applications for the time being, it was said, citing an internal letter. Appointments already agreed should remain.
According to the reports, Visa of Categories F, M and J-they apply to students, exchange students, interns and au pairs. In the coming days there should be further instructions, the media quote from the document. The background to the planned measure is an expansion of reviewing social media activities by VISA applicants.
